In this crucial Pit Stop episode of Agile Driven Impact, hosts Diane and Erich tackle a universal problem: the daily check-in (or stand-up) that always runs past its 15-minute time limit. They reveal why this meeting becomes a momentum killer and how to fix it by getting back to the core principles. Learn the two most important rules for protecting your time: stop solving problems during the check-in and strictly focus every statement on the shared short-term goal. This episode provides actionable techniques, like using a "Parking Lot" and visualizing your work, to ensure your daily coordination session is a quick, effective diagnostic, not a time sink. The Scrap Yard - Anti-Patterns - Guaranteed Project Failure

In this episode of Agile Driven Impact, hosts Erich and Diane dive into the "anti-patterns" that when present in a team practically guarantee a slow, ineffective, and demoralizing team environment. The discussion of the “anti-patterns” is meant to serve as a diagnostic tool for listeners to identify and avoid common pitfalls. These situations can work there way into Agile teams with the best of intentions, so your job is to help keep an eye out for them, and then work as a team to address them. The episode challenges listeners to identify one anti-pattern in their team and apply the corresponding positive pillar to people, visualization, or coordination to fix it immediately.
